Former Pack Goalie Takes on Prestigious Role
1/15/2009 12:00:00 AM | Men's Soccer
RALEIGH, N.C. With the Presidential Inauguration of Barack Obama set for January 20, one former NC State men’s soccer player’s life will certainly change. Robert Gibbs manned the Wolfpack goal from 1990 through 1992, and now he takes on the role of White House Press Secretary for the Obama administration, with whom he has worked for since 2004.
Gibbs graduated from North Carolina State cum laude with a degree in political science.
